Sarah Natochenny, best known as the voice actor for Ash Ketchum in Pokemon, is set to make her live-action debut in Raccoon, directed by Michael Basta and also stars Tim Heidecker.

The English voice actor, who has been celebrated as one of the most sought-after performers in animation for two decades, explains that she struggled to accept the distinction between voice acting and acting on camera.

Sarah Natochenny got her first big break in 2006, as a teenager, when she landed Ash's role in the English dub of the iconic anime show, originating in Japan.

She boasts a substantial body of work in anime and animation shows, such as Tokyo Revengers, Robin Hood: Mischief in Sherwood, Peter Pan: The Quest for the Never Book and Your Friendly Neighborhood Spider-Man.
